Output 6672e878af79d8e5e4a730ecc2fb0645243567f4e09797bea95105cde59b02cc:1

value
19979042633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3611ab1db02e773d30ff50896a066b2831a3f37 OP_EQUAL
address
MTAq8q5jTVBRDJhusPVzpd895z5XkJYiqg
transaction
6672e878af79d8e5e4a730ecc2fb0645243567f4e09797bea95105cde59b02cc
spent
true